Transaction 8582ceb20351136d3df0109acf5cee91fa94c965f2b94e759e348d23b42d0785

4 Input
2 Outputs
  • 8582ceb20351136d3df0109acf5cee91fa94c965f2b94e759e348d23b42d0785:0
  • value  5738567
    address  3E9T3rgznT6QESG8St845LmjJ6cRNtcMgh
  • 8582ceb20351136d3df0109acf5cee91fa94c965f2b94e759e348d23b42d0785:1
  • value  496452
    address  3BMEXri4YbnKUB5FiA7ebdoSKWojTA41w4